How to find out the drug lists and pharmacological information of the states by Vipan3328 in Paramedics

[–]AxelTillery 5 points6 points  (0 children)

Your best resource is going to be a pharmacology for the prehospital provider textbook meant for US use. For individual states you would have to google "x" state office of ems and look for their protocols or med formulary but as far as detailed information past basic use that may not help you depending on the state, and in some states the individual medical director sets scope and meds.
